Health Hawke’s Bay – Te Oranga o Te Matau-a-Māuiis the region’s single Primary Health Organisation (PHO), covering a population of approximately 170,000. They commission and fund services on behalf of Te Whatu Ora and work alongside primary and community providers to deliver equitable health outcomes. Their mahi focuses on supporting communities, whānau and providers to achieve sustainable health gains, and equitable health outcomes.
Underpinning their mahi and everything they do are their values: Whakamana (Empower), Aroha (Compassion), Kotahitanga (Collaboration) and Auaha (Innovation).
